Docker以太坊客户端 - 一种简化以太坊区块链应用开发的工具

Docker以太坊客户端 - 一种简化以太坊区块链应用开发的工具

Docker以太坊客户端是一种用于简化以太坊区块链应用开发的工具,本文将介绍其基本概念以及如何使用。

Docker以太坊客户端 - 一种简化以太坊区块链应用开发的工具

在区块链技术的快速发展中,以太坊作为一种智能合约平台得到了广泛应用。然而,以太坊的开发环境配置相对繁琐,开发者需要同时安装并配置多个软件和工具。为了简化这一过程,Docker以太坊客户端应运而生。

作为一个容器化平台,Docker可以将应用程序和依赖的软件打包到一个独立的容器中,从而实现快速部署、可移植性和可扩展性。Docker以太坊客户端利用了这些优势,提供了一个预先配置好以太坊环境的容器,让开发者可以快速开始以太坊应用的开发。

使用Docker以太坊客户端,开发者只需安装Docker引擎,然后从Docker Hub上下载相应的以太坊客户端镜像。这个镜像包含了以太坊节点软件、开发工具和一些常用的库,如Solidity编译器。一旦镜像下载完成,开发者只需运行启动脚本,即可快速搭建一个本地的以太坊开发环境。

在这个环境中,开发者可以编写智能合约、测试和调试应用程序,无需关心底层环境的配置。而且,由于Docker的容器化特性,开发者可以在不同的机器上运行相同的镜像,保证开发和部署环境的一致性,大大减少了开发过程中的环境问题。

除了简化开发环境的配置,Docker以太坊客户端还提供了一些实用的功能。例如,开发者可以使用Docker容器来运行本地测试网络,以便在开发过程中模拟真实的以太坊网络环境。此外,Docker还支持多节点的集群部署,方便开发者进行分布式应用的测试和部署。

总之,Docker以太坊客户端是一种简化以太坊区块链应用开发的工具。通过使用容器化的方式,它解决了以太坊开发环境配置繁琐的问题,提供了快速部署、可移植性和可扩展性。无论是初学者还是有经验的开发者,都可以从中受益,快速地开发和部署自己的以太坊应用。

share this article
author

Mahmoud Baghagho

Founded by Begha over many cups of tea at her kitchen table in 2009, our brand promise is simple: to provide powerful digital marketing solutions.